excel表格怎么按成绩排序-excel按成绩排序
在信息化的时代背景下,数据分析与统计处理已成为许多职场人士必备的核心技能。其中, Excel 作为最普及的数据处理工具,其强大的数据运算功能让复杂的数据分析变得触手可及。当面对一列包含学生成绩、测试分数等数值型数据时,如何依据这些数值对数据进行逻辑归类与排列,往往能直接决定报告的呈现效果与决策依据。本文将深入解析 Excel 中按成绩排序的多种操作方法,从基础排序到高级技巧,并结合具体案例,为您打造一套完整的实操指南。
排序的基本原则与基础操作
在进行成绩排序之前,首先需要明确排序的核心逻辑。无论是升序还是降序,本质都是按照数值的大小进行排列。升序排列是指将数据从小到大排列,适合查看排名后的具体得分;降序排列则是指将数据从大到小排列,便于迅速识别最高分和最低分。在 Excel 中,这一操作主要通过“排序”对话框来实现,该对话框提供了多种排序选项,包括升序、降序,以及升/降序组合,满足灵活多变的需求。
首先选中需要排序的数据区域,确保被引用的单元格范围完整且无隐藏单元格干扰。
点击“数据”选项卡下的“排序”按钮,在弹出的向导中确认排序依据为“列”或“行”,并选择具体的列(如成绩列),同时设定排序升序或降序。
点击“确定”后,Excel 将根据设定的条件对选定区域进行排列,并保持原有单元格格式不变。
实际操作中,我们常遇到的情况是数据中包含空值(如 null、0 或 ""),此时若仅指定数值排序,这些空值可能会被忽略或插入到特定位置,导致排序结果不准确。
因此,针对成绩数据的排序,往往需要严格设定“忽略空值”这一选项。这一技巧在数据处理中至关重要,它能确保真正的成绩数字作为排序依据,避免因异常值干扰整体排名顺序。
例如,假设 A 列记录全班 30 位同学的成绩,其中第 5 名同学因故未参加考试,对应的单元格显示为“0”而非空值。如果未勾选“忽略空值”,系统可能会错误地将该"0"视为有效最小值,导致排序结果出现偏差。勾选该选项后,系统会跳过第 5 名,自动从第 6 名开始进行数值大小的比较,从而确保排序结果的准确性与严谨性。
综合排序与筛选结合的高效技巧
在实际业务场景中,往往需要同时满足多个条件才能确定排序结果。
例如,既要按成绩从高到低排列,又要排除及格线以下的数据,或者限定只处理正面评价的文本数据。此时,单独的排序功能已无法满足需求,必须结合筛选功能使用。这种组合操作不仅能保护原始数据不被误改,还能实现更精细化的数据视图。
第一步是数据筛选:选中包含成绩的区域,点击“数据”选项卡中的“筛选”按钮,会出现下拉箭头。在此处勾选“成绩”列的筛选条件,如“大于 60"或“等于 85"。
第二步执行排序:在筛选视图下,直接按成绩列进行升序或降序排序。由于数据已被过滤,排序操作仅针对可见的数据行进行,逻辑更加直观。
第三步恢复视图:排序完成后,还可以再次点击筛选按钮,将可见区域还原为完整数据表格,实现查看全部成绩。
通过筛选与排序的有机结合,用户可以快速聚焦于特定区间的数据进行分析。这种方法特别适用于需要突出重点数据的场景,如展示前 10 名优秀学员的详细成绩与等级,以及展示整体数据分布。
于此同时呢,这种操作模式也支持多条件组合筛选,例如按“成绩”和“性别”进行联合排序,为更复杂的数据分析奠定基础。
特定单元格排序与动态排名生成
在复杂的数据结构中,有时不需要排序整个表格,只需对某个特定单元格进行排序,或者根据动态条件实时调整排名。这一功能极大地提升了工作的效率与灵活性。
针对单单元格排序:在选中具体单元格后,打开“排序”对话框,设置排序依据为“此单元格”,直接输入排序键值(如分数),并指定升序或降序。这样,单元格中的数值将依据输入条件自动调整,而其他单元格保持原样。
生成动态排名:对于包含多个条件的排序需求,如按班级、课程、姓名等多维度综合排序,可以进入“排序”对话框中的“自定义排序”选项。在此处输入排序键值,并选择“升”或“降”的顺序。Excel 将根据设定的优先级依次判断数据行,从而生成最终的排序结果。
公式辅助查询:利用公式也可以实现动态排名。
例如,在 B 列输入公式`=RANK.EQ(A2,A2:100,"descending")`(针对降序),该公式会自动计算每一行在 A 列数据中的排名位置,并返回该排名所在的行号,无需手动调整排序逻辑。
上述方法中,公式法在处理大规模数据时表现尤为出色,因为它不依赖 Excel 的排序算法,而是直接通过数学计算得出结果,避免了因排序逻辑错误导致的返工。
除了这些以外呢,动态排名还能实时反映数据变化,当原数据修改时,排名会自动更新,无需重新执行排序操作,这种即时反馈机制非常适合用于展示报告中的阶段性成果。
高级功能与性能优化建议
随着数据量的不断增加,基础排序功能可能会面临卡顿或功能受限的问题。为了应对大规模数据集的处理需求,深入理解 Excel 的高级排序功能与性能优化策略显得尤为重要。
使用数组公式替代普通公式:在极其庞大的数据集中,传统公式计算排名可能需要较长时间。此时可以使用数组公式替代,它能显著提高计算速度,降低对计算机资源的需求。
利用辅助列进行数据清洗:在进行排序前,先通过辅助列清理脏数据,如将 null 值替换为特定标记,或使用条件格式高亮异常值,可以大大缩短处理时间。
利用 Power Query 重塑数据:对于非结构化或复杂格式的数据,使用 Power Query 进行清洗与转换,比传统公式法更为高效,且操作可重复性强,便于维护。
此外,开启“选择性粘贴”功能也是提升排序效率的重要手段。在某些特殊排序场景下,直接复制粘贴可能导致格式混乱,而通过“选择性粘贴”仅粘贴数值部分,可以有效保留原始数据的格式,防止因格式错乱导致的排序错误。这种细节控制对于保持数据专业性至关重要。
常见误区与避坑指南
在掌握基本操作后,识别并规避常见误区能帮助用户避免在工作中陷入繁琐且低效的境地。
未勾选“忽略空值”导致的排序偏差:这是新手常犯的错误。切勿在涉及空值检查的项目中遗漏此项,否则可能导致排序依据失效。
排序后误复制粘贴格式:排序后如果直接粘贴原有的格式,可能导致字符或数字格式混合,影响后续使用。建议始终保持数字格式,必要时使用“格式刷”复制格式。
忽略显示位数的影响:在某些情况下,小数点后的位数差异可能影响排序结果。建议统一设置数值精度,避免人为误差。

,Excel 按成绩排序不仅是一项基础技能,更是数据分析能力的重要体现。通过灵活运用基础排序、筛选结合、单单元格排序、公式计算、动态排名生成以及高级功能优化等策略,并始终注意避免常见陷阱,用户可以轻松应对各类复杂的排序需求。无论是处理简单的课堂成绩表,还是分析庞大的企业业绩数据,掌握这些技巧都能显著提升工作效率与数据分析质量,为后续的决策支持提供坚实的数据基础。
注意事项:
部分资源可能会出现广告/收费服务/VIP课程等内容,请自行甄别,以免上当受骗。
本篇资源由【小木应用文】收集自互联网,仅供学习参考使用,请勿用于其他用途!
转载请标明出处,谢谢。